Vauxhall Vivaro F2900 Dynamic S/S MOT data by year

The Vauxhall Vivaro F2900 Dynamic S/S appears in 6,520 MOT tests in this dataset across model years 2021–2023. Its most common failure areas are lighting & signalling, visibility and brakes, and its overall pass rate is 84.7%.

Most common failures (all years)

Most common MOT failure areas — Vauxhall Vivaro F2900 Dynamic S/S
# Category % of tests affected Tests
1 Lighting & signalling 12.8% 833
2 Visibility 7.0% 459
3 Brakes 5.8% 376
4 Tyres 3.4% 220
5 Emissions & environmental 1.7% 113
6 Body, structure & corrosion 0.7% 47
7 Suspension 0.4% 29
8 Seat belts & restraints 0.2% 15
Share of tests failing on each category Lighting & signalling 12.8% Visibility 7.0% Brakes 5.8% Tyres 3.4% Emissions & environmental 1.7% Body, structure & corrosion 0.7%
Percentage of tests with at least one failure recorded in each category, across all model years.

Methodology & source. Based on 6,520 MOT tests. Dataset: DVSA MOT testing data (2021,2022,2023,2024,2025). Data last updated 2026-07-01. Figures reflect MOT-testable defects only — read the methodology for how these are calculated and what they don't measure.
